[ this happened a month ago and i backed off ]

i386, 7.2-stable from last summer

cvsupped releng_7
made and installed kernel
buildworld
boot -s
installworld
mergemaster
reboot

hung after beastie, just as it did the other month

booted -s
mount -2 /
/etc/rc.d/hostid start
/etc/rc.d/zfs start
looked around and all seemed ok
^D
came up ok

and that is how it is running now

but why will it boot through -s and not from beastie?
